Applicable Systems
TNC 620
Symptoms
Drive communication fault. Communication between the NC and the servo drive has been interrupted.
Possible Causes
- Drive bus cable disconnected or damaged
- Drive communication module fault
- Drive bus termination missing
- NC communication port fault
Troubleshooting Steps
- Step 1: Check the equipment status and fault indicators to confirm the active fault code
Fault indicator or HMI displays code 301 as active - Step 2: Verify all electrical connections, wiring harnesses, and connector seating
All connections secure, no corrosion, loose pins, or damaged wires - Step 3: Check the communication cable continuity and connector seating at both ends
Cable continuity confirmed, connectors fully seated with locking tabs engaged - Step 4: Verify communication parameters (baud rate, node address, protocol) match network configuration
All communication parameters match the network setup - Step 5: Inspect cable for EMI interference: check routing away from high-voltage lines and motor cables
Cable routed away from EMI sources, shielding intact - Step 6: Check terminating resistors at bus endpoints if applicable (e.g., PROFIBUS, CANopen)
Terminating resistors installed at both bus ends - Step 7: Reset the fault after restoring communication: power-cycle the affected node
Communication restores and fault clears
How to Reset
To reset: 1) Fix the communication cable or parameter issue. 2) Power-cycle the affected node. 3) Verify communication restores. Caution: Check all nodes on the bus.
